Subject: Parchmill cut-over wrap-up

Hi — quick summary for your review. We cut over to the new Parchmill markdown pipeline last night with no rollbacks. Sanitization now happens pre-cache, so stale unsafe HTML can't leak from old entries; we also purged the render cache entirely. One straggler worker ran the old build for ten minutes, already terminated. The production pipeline currently runs with these settings.

config for bawip-badup:
ULAAEL_HOST=ulaael.zemvarsys.internal
ULAAEL_PORT=8000

Key item: the sale of the Arclave Components unit to Vetterlane Holdings. Deal terms agreed; closing expected within sixty days. Sales leads should continue servicing Arclave accounts as normal until transfer. No client communications without approval. Pipeline ownership for shared accounts moves to L. Ferrick's team at close. Commission treatment for in-flight deals is documented separately. Questions go through the transition desk. The confidential plan summary sits directly below this note.

board note of tawip-fajop: Lamwynix Holdings is in early talks to buy Tammirax Works for about $473.8 million. The Istax launch date is November 23, and nothing goes to the press before then. Legal wants the Aldielek Partners term sheet countersigned before May 19.

SnapQueue runs in three environments: dev, staging, and production, all on the Orchardline cluster. The thumbnail generation queue is the usual source of pages — watch for backlog depth and worker crash loops. Staging shares the production image store in read-only mode, so a staging incident cannot corrupt originals. Production workers autoscale between two and twelve nodes; dev is pinned to one. When paged, compare the live settings against the intended values for the affected environment, listed below.

settings of bafof-tagep:
[frador]
port = 9300
region = west-1
host = frador.norvacorp.corp
timeout_ms = 3000
retries = 5